Applications are invited for the position of research assistant/associate
in medical statistics within the Department of Primary Care and Population
Sciences, Royal Free Campus. The post is for 18 months and the successful
applicant will join a multidisciplinary team analysing data from the
British Regional Heart Study, a large longitudinal study investigating the
causes and natural history of cardiovascular disease and its complications.
Applicants should have a good first degree, with a postgraduate
qualification in statistics, (preferably in medical statistics). Interest
in the epidemiology of cardiovascular disease, as well as in the analysis
of large, complex datasets, would be advantageous. The ability to work
unsupervised as well as in collaboration with other members of a team is
essential.
